HC Deb 12 March 1885 vol 295 c860
MR. CAUSTON

asked the Secretary of State for War, If the Military Foremen of Works of the Royal Engineers, referred to in his reply to the honourable and learned Member for Chatham on 2nd March, will, when commissioned, perform the duties of Regimental Quartermaster or duties of a professional nature in the Royal Engineer Department?

THE MARQUSS OF HARTINGTON

It is not contemplated that these quartermasters should perform regimental duty. The duties will be strictly professional in the Royal Engineer Department. The hon. Member may not be aware that the rank of quartermaster is conferred in several cases which do not involve regimental duty as such.
